2010-12-13 8 views
6

私はプログラムでファイルにアクセスするためのAPIを持つTrueCryptの代替品を探しています。誰かが解決策を知っていますか?TrueCrypt代替APIを使用

APIは、ファイルのリスト作成、作成、変更、削除をサポートする必要があります。

+3

どのようなOSですか?そして、私は、あなたがもっと必要なAPIを特定する必要があると思います。たとえば、特定のコマンドライン引数でtrue-cryptを呼び出すことができます。 – CodesInChaos

+1

現在はあまりにも曖昧で具体的に答えていません。 –

答えて

3

DiskcryptorにはAPIはありませんが、GPLです。

もし私が気にしているのであれば、抽象ファイルシステムライブラリを求めていると思います。 TrueCryptなどのコンテナを読み込んでそのコンテンツを一覧表示したいと考えています。それが開かれているとき、そのようなコンテナは、生のバイトをレンタルするセクタです。このようなAPIは、暗号化の上で生のセクタだけを表示し、対応するセクタレベルのAPIを使用してそれらを理解する必要があります。

別の方法で問題を確認できます。そういう情報をzipファイルに表示することができるzipなどのプログラムを書くにはどうすればいいですか?

TrueCrypt container compared to a zip file

だからあなたが探しているAPIは、二つのことをacheiveする必要があります:

  1. はのセクタフォーマットを理解し、コンテナの暗号化方式(その場合によっては複数のバージョン)
  2. を理解します埋め込みファイルシステム
  3. ユーザーフレンドリーなAPIを提供します。

私は同じ質問をしばらく前に聞いてきましたが、答えをネットで精査しました。この答えは、これまでに見つかったものの合計です。たとえそれが実用的ではないとしても、あなたはそれが有効な答えになることを願っています。

1

私たちのSolFS OS Editionは、新しいソフトウェアを作成する予定がある場合、あなたが探しているものかもしれません。 Windows、MacOS X、Linux、FreeBSDで利用できます。

+0

こんにちはユージーン、私はSolFS試用のアクティベーションキーをリクエストする方法はありませんか? – Cipher

+1

@Lenaトライアルキーはすべての人に提供されます。また、個人に販売し、時には非営利のフリーライセンスを手配することもあります。ちょうど販売で尋ねてください。 –

関連する問題